The file is a PDF document that contains XFA (XML Forms Architecture) data. Heuristics indicate it exploits CVE-2010-0188, a vulnerability in Adobe Reader related to LibTIFF processing within XFA forms. This exploit allows for arbitrary code execution. The embedded URL is likely related to the XFA template, but its reputation is unknown.

  • Adobe Reader LibTIFF XFA image exploit — CVE-2010-0188 critical CVE likely CVE_2010_0188
    PDF contains the CVE-2010-0188 exploit template: XFA JavaScript heap-spray setup, a generated TIFF image payload, and assignment of that TIFF data to an XFA image field rawValue to trigger Adobe Reader's LibTIFF parser.
